As Graduate Programme Specialist you'll support the effective delivery of the programme for all graduates across SSE Group business units including alumni graduates in years 3-5. The programme is integral to SSE's strategic priorities of developing high quality and diverse future skills and helping the organisation strive toward a high-performance culture. This is an exciting role dealing with the complexity of dynamic and fast-moving business areas, which requires tenacity and adaptability to meet changing business and academic needs.

The key responsibilities of this role are:

- Scheduling and monitoring the graduate programme to ensure it is compliant and maintains existing professional charterships/accreditations and delivers future accreditations.
- Growing and introducing new professional accreditations for all programmes and providing continued support, monitoring and evaluation of graduates throughout the programme, and into years 3-5.
- Providing analytical capability to move the programme forward with predictive analysis, proactively identifying trends in graduate performance data and associated root cause to gain useful insight for the graduate programme.
- Benchmarking SSE's graduate programme against the best in industry and use benchmarking data and outputs to drive continuous improvement, ensuring that SSE is recognised as a top employer for graduates.
- Working closely with internal and external stakeholders, forging and maintaining relationships with academic institutions, STEM providers, business leads, and the graduate team.

**What do I need?**

To be considered for this role, we'd love you to have:

- Experience in a similar role, such as early careers or STEM, with an understanding of learning and development.
- Knowledge and understanding of professional accreditations across the UK and ROI, and interested in keeping abreast of industry trends and best practice.
- A self-starter who can work autonomously, delivering projects from beginning to end.
- Experience of data analytics, data visualisation, and reporting.
- Strong communication skills with the ability to influence and challenge at a senior level.
